Dangerous, Hungry 10-Foot Boa on Loose

From United Press International

A 10-foot, 45-pound Colombian boa constrictor named Lucifer remained loose Wednesday in Boise after it slithered out of the front door of a house on Sunday when its owner was napping, officials said.

As police officers searched for the snake, the owner warned that the 5-year-old female reptile was a threat to small children and animals. “I feed her every Sunday, but she hadn’t been fed before she left, so she’s hungry,” said Snow Collett, 20. The snake’s diet consists of pigeons, chickens and rats, she said, but it has been known to attack people. The boa squeezes its prey to death.
